Variable . | Mean . | Standard Deviation . |
---|---|---|
Real GDP per worker | 9.5 | 1.2 |
Undervaluation | −0.1 | 0.8 |
Dependency ratio | 0.7 | 0.2 |
Trade openness | 0.6 | 0.7 |
Government expenditure share (% of GDP) | 0.2 | 0.1 |
Investment share (% of GDP) | 0.2 | 0.1 |
M2/GDP | 3.7 | 0.7 |
Private credit (% of GDP) | 3.4 | 1.0 |
GDP = gross domestic product.
Notes: Real gross domestic product (GDP) per worker, undervaluation, M2/GDP, and private credit/GDP are in logarithmic form.
